How much do home based biosensor scientist j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for home based biosensor scientist in Raleigh, NC is $126,484.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$104,500.00 and $168,200.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Home Based Biosensor Scientist vs Laboratory Biosensor Technician?

AspectHome Based Biosensor ScientistLaboratory Biosensor Technician
CredentialsBachelor's or Master's in Biomedical, Electrical, or Chemical Engineering; relevant certificationsAssociate's or Bachelor's in related fields; technical certifications often preferred
Work EnvironmentRemote, home-based research and developmentLaboratory setting, hands-on testing and maintenance
Industry UsageResearch institutions, biotech companies, startupsManufacturers, research labs, quality control
Common Search IntentUnderstanding remote biosensor research rolesTechnical biosensor testing and lab work

The Home Based Biosensor Scientist focuses on remote research and development of biosensors, often requiring advanced degrees and certifications. In contrast, the Laboratory Biosensor Technician performs hands-on testing and maintenance within a lab environment. Both roles are essential in the biosensor industry but differ mainly in work setting and responsibilities.

Job description

We are seeking an Automation Staff Scientist to join IQVIA Laboratories at Durham, NC.
We hire passionate innovators who drive healthcare forward through thoughtful and inclusive collaboration. If you want to discover a career with greater purpose, join us as we transform and accelerate research and development.
Job Summary:
Provide hands-on scientific and technical leadership for the development, deployment, validation support, and sustainment of digitally integrated laboratory automation workflows at the Durham/RTP site. Lead automation solutions for genomic technologies while partnering across scientific, operational, quality, technology, and vendor teams to advance new products and improve laboratory processes.
What You'll Be Doing:
  • Serve as the scientific lead for laboratory automation solutions supporting new product development and process improvement projects involving genomic technologies
  • Lead the automation, development, optimization, and validation of molecular assays involving DNA sequencing, amplification, genotyping, gene expression, and nucleic acid extraction
  • Develop and sustain integrated automation workflows incorporating liquid handlers, automated freezers, tri-coded tube infrastructure, APIs, LIMS, ELN, and scheduling or orchestration software
  • Act as a subject matter expert for automating workflows across molecular biology, oncology, immunology, microbiology, and human genetics
  • Create and review experimental designs, protocols, validation plans, procedures, technical documents, and reports while providing appropriate documentation review or approval
  • Lead technical and strategic discussions, communicate automation and assay development strategies, and introduce new technologies across functions
  • Research emerging technologies, assess functional initiatives, troubleshoot complex systems, and evaluate product, process, project, and schedule risks
  • Train users, coach and mentor technical professionals, coordinate with external vendors, and pursue opportunities for posters, patents, and journal publications
What We Are Looking For:
  • Master's Degree or educational equivalent in cell biology, molecular biology, cancer biology, pharmacology or related field
  • 8 years relevant experience
  • Hands-on experience with molecular biology techniques, including high-throughput DNA sequencers, genotyping platforms, and real-time PCR equipment
  • Experience developing and validating automated molecular assays using genomic technologies such as DNA sequencing, amplification, genotyping, and gene expression
  • Experience developing and optimizing DNA and RNA extraction methodologies for liquid and tissue specimens
  • Experience with APIs and system integration, LIMS and ELN connectivity, scheduling or orchestration software, Python-based automation, and digitally integrated laboratory workflows
  • Other equivalent combination of education, training, and experience may be accepted in lieu of degree
The Knowledge, Skills and Abilities Needed for This Role:
  • Strong scientific leadership skills with the ability to influence assay development strategies and facilitate technical decision-making across functions
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including the ability to present technical information, train laboratory staff, and adapt complex information for different audiences
  • In-depth understanding of risk management concepts and the ability to evaluate product, process, project, and schedule risks
  • Demonstrated ability to analyze molecular biology data, apply sound scientific judgment, troubleshoot technical issues, and assess the broader impact of decisions
  • Ability to collaborate effectively with Laboratory Operations, Project Services, Bioinformatics, Software, IT, Quality, Facilities, Metrology, customers, and external partners
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ications and experience using biostatistical software and online biological databases, including NCBI, PubMed, Entrez, EMBL, and Sanger resources
  • Knowledge of Companion Diagnostics, Design Controls, clinical laboratory assay development, or CLIA environments is preferred but not required
  • PhD is preferred but not required
